Hi, I take it you mean Pembrokeshire South Wales..
Basically if the waves are too big in newgale then thats Broadhave out as well and definately Fresh West.. you'll have to head to the south of the county to Tenby, that works well on a SW (cross shore) it rarely gets any swell there, it does get a bit choppy there but its the only beach in the county that doesn't pick up any swell.. ..
